In balance of payments accounting, a credit entry for the home country is

A. an international transaction in which foreigners make payments to residents of the home country
B. one in which residents of the home country make payments for foreigners
C. one which results from an import of goods into the home country
D. one which results from an outflow of capital from the home country to a foreign country
Answer» A. an international transaction in which foreigners make payments to residents of the home country
